Our special guest Craig Baird from Canadian History Ehx takes us to World War 1 Halifax, and the largest accidental man-made explosion in history. Canadian listeners have definitely seen the Heritage Minute commercial, but we promise there is 100% more molten rain, tsunamis, shattered glass, and chaos. Nature even gets a blow in.
